Join Me in the Bathroom

Remember my old nemesis, the bathroom remodel  back in November?  Well it's done.  Finally.  Actually, it's been done, but then there was that craziness called "the holidays" and I never got a chance to show you what happened with it. 


I picked a wall color.  Wow, was that hard.  I started splashing it on the walls.  For a split-second I was iffy.  Then I was in love.  It's Behr: Mountain Haze, a name which has absolutely no descriptive qualities what-so-ever, except to tell you that we don't really know what color it is.  Sorta green.  Sorta pale.  Sorta blue.  Sorta somethin.  Anyway, it was perfect.



Most of the re-do was paint.  The shelves above the potty were dark brown and had doors.  It felt like a big black hole up there before.  I painted them white to lighten the mood.



This cabinet also got a paint face-lift.  And new nickel hardware.  A custom-built mirror to replace the nasty old medicine cabinet came courtesy of my great friend Joey Roberts.  The lighting and electrical outlets were installed courtesy of my dear hubby.  Hey.  A girl needs some help once in a while!
